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2019-16278 : Security Advisory and Response

Learn about CVE-2019-16278, a critical directory traversal vulnerability in nostromo nhttpd allowing remote code execution. Find mitigation steps and preventive measures here.

A vulnerability in the directory traversal functionality of the http_verify function in nostromo nhttpd prior to version 1.9.6 allows remote code execution through a manipulated HTTP request.

Understanding CVE-2019-16278

This CVE identifies a critical security issue in nostromo nhttpd that could be exploited by attackers to execute remote code.

What is CVE-2019-16278?

The vulnerability in the directory traversal function of http_verify in nostromo nhttpd before version 1.9.6 enables attackers to achieve remote code execution by sending a specially crafted HTTP request.

The Impact of CVE-2019-16278

Exploiting this vulnerability can lead to unauthorized remote code execution on the affected system, potentially compromising its security and integrity.

Technical Details of CVE-2019-16278

This section provides more in-depth technical insights into the CVE.

Vulnerability Description

The vulnerability in the directory traversal function of http_verify in nostromo nhttpd versions prior to 1.9.6 allows attackers to execute remote code by manipulating HTTP requests.

Affected Systems and Versions

        Product: nostromo nhttpd
        Vendor: n/a
        Versions affected: Versions prior to 1.9.6

Exploitation Mechanism

Attackers can exploit this vulnerability by sending a specifically crafted HTTP request to the target system, triggering remote code execution.

Mitigation and Prevention

Protecting systems from CVE-2019-16278 requires immediate actions and long-term security practices.

Immediate Steps to Take

        Update nostromo nhttpd to version 1.9.6 or later to mitigate the vulnerability.
        Monitor network traffic for any suspicious activity that could indicate exploitation attempts.

Long-Term Security Practices

        Implement strong network segmentation to limit the impact of potential attacks.
        Regularly update and patch software to address known vulnerabilities and enhance overall security posture.
        Conduct security audits and penetration testing to identify and remediate weaknesses proactively.

Patching and Updates

        Apply patches and updates provided by the vendor promptly to address security vulnerabilities and improve system resilience.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now